Features:
- Easy to clean porcelain enamel surface
- Glass-like surface does not interact with food
- Steel core evenly distributes heat
- Made in USA
- 34 Qt stock pot

Rating:
- beware! not for glass/ceramic cooktop stoves!
looks like a great pot, but i'll never get to try it. says on the box that it cannot be used on a glasstop / ceramic stove. Amazon fails to mention that in the description, so here i am returning a huge pot!
